Oct 21, 2021·The enzymes used in detergent industry permits lower temperatures to be used and shorter periods of agitation square measure required, typically when a preliminary amount of soaking. In general, enzyme detergents remove protein from clothes soiled with blood, milk, sweat, grass, etc. far more effectively than non-enzyme detergents.
Liquid enzyme laundry detergent is an important product of detergent group. manufacturing liquid enzyme laundry detergentis needed many ingredients.They are anionic surfactants,anionic surfactants, phosphate and phosphonate derivatives, bleach agent,different enzymes ( amylase,lipolase and protease enzymes ), solvents and etc.

Jan 01, 2007·In the detergent industry, enzymes are used to catalyze the breakdown of tough stains such as oils and fats, which cannot be easily removed with surfactants and bleaches. Enzymes are one of the essential constituents in the detergent manufacturing industry. Detergent enzymes are proteins that help in catalyzing chemical reactions. Enzymes in detergent help break down stains, and thus, you get good washing performance. Some of the essential detergent enzymes include protease, amylases, and lipases.
